diag: Prevent out-of-bound access while processing dci transaction
Proper buffer length check is missing for dci userspace data buffer before processing the dci transaction. The patch adds proper check for the same. Change-Id: I68c0e8c41d4e05493adecf8a1fcacea708dfafa2 Signed-off-by: Hardik Arya <harya@codeaurora.org>
